The transmission is just as important as the engine in the automotive world, as it is responsible for transferring power to the wheels smoothly and efficiently. A major failure in the gearbox can turn a car into an expensive burden for its owner, especially when repairs require replacing entire units at high costs. While some transmissions have gained a reputation for frequent issues and costly repairs, others have built an exceptional legacy thanks to their strength, reliability, and ability to withstand years of operation, earning them a place among the best in automotive history.

Toyota Aisin A340: The Japanese Icon of Endurance

The Aisin A340 automatic transmission is one of the most famous Japanese gearboxes known for its durability, appearing in a large number of Toyota and Lexus vehicles, especially models renowned for reliability and longevity. This transmission earned a strong reputation thanks to its simple design and ability to withstand heavy daily use, particularly in rear-wheel-drive and four-wheel-drive cars, making it a favorite among classic car enthusiasts. Its ease of maintenance and widespread availability of spare parts have also made it a cost-effective and trusted choice for millions of drivers worldwide.

Toyota R154 Manual: Power for Performance Driving

The R154 manual transmission is linked to several famous Japanese performance cars, most notably some versions of the Toyota Supra, where it gained a reputation for handling high torque output compared to its class. This gearbox is characterized by its mechanical toughness and tunability, making it a favorite among car modifiers, especially in projects that rely on powerful engines needing a gearbox that can withstand stress. Thanks to its robust design, the R154 has maintained its status among the best Japanese manual transmissions to this day.

Porsche G50: Unmatched German Precision

The G50 manual transmission from Porsche is among the most respected gearboxes among classic sports car enthusiasts, as it was used in several 911 models, offering precise shifting with high durability. Its build quality contributed to its exceptional reputation, especially since it was fitted in cars requiring a gearbox capable of handling sporty performance and spirited driving without compromising reliability. The G50 is a living example of precise German engineering that blends driving pleasure with dependable performance.

Tremec T-56: American Muscle for V8 Engines

The Tremec T-56 manual transmission is a well-known name in the world of high-performance American cars, used in powerful models from Chevrolet, Dodge, and Ford, among others. This gearbox became famous for its ability to handle immense power, making it a staple in American muscle cars with V8 engines, and a popular choice for modification projects due to its strength and the widespread availability of spare parts. With six forward gears and a rugged design, the T-56 set a standard in the high-performance world.

ZF 8HP: Modern Technology Combining Efficiency and Smoothness

The ZF 8HP automatic transmission represents a modern example of combining fuel efficiency with smooth performance, used in a wide range of luxury and sports cars from brands like BMW, Audi, and Land Rover. With eight speeds, this gearbox delivers quick and seamless shifts while significantly improving fuel economy compared to the previous generation. The ZF 8HP has proven its worth through years of use in diverse driving conditions, making it one of the most reliable modern automatic transmissions on the market. Whether driving a sports car or a luxury SUV, this gearbox ensures an enjoyable driving experience without compromising durability.
